Understanding Car Locksmith Services
A car locksmith is a specialized locksmith who concentrates on automotive locks and keys. They are equipped to manage a vast array of concerns, from simple key duplications to complex electronic key programming. Mobile car locksmiths, in particular, are specialists who can concern your place, whether you are at home, work, or on the side of the road, to provide immediate support.
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Duplication
- Standard Keys: If you require an extra key for your vehicle, a car locksmith can quickly duplicate your existing key.
- Remote Keys: For automobiles with keyless entry systems, car locksmith professionals can program and replicate remote keys, guaranteeing you can open and start your car without problems.
Lockout Assistance
- ** opening Doors **: If you've locked your type in the car, a mobile car locksmith can securely unlock your vehicle without causing dam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.
- Ignition Lockout: For situations where you can't begin your car since the key is stuck in the ignition, a car locksmith can assist extract it.
Key Replacement
- Lost Keys: If you've lost your car key, a locksmith can produce a new one utilizing the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or a spare key.
- Broken Keys: If your key is harmed or broken, a locksmith can replace it and make certain the new key works seamlessly with your car.
Transponder Key Programming
- New Keys: Many contemporary lorries featured transponder keys, which require programming to the car's onboard computer. An expert car locksmith can program a new transponder key to guarantee it operates properly.
- Reprogramming: If your transponder key has stopped working, a locksmith can reprogram it to restore its performance.
Lock Installation and Repair
- New Locks: If your car's locks are worn out or damaged, a car locksmith can install new, top quality locks.
- Lock Repair: For small concerns like sticking or jammed locks, a locksmith can repair them to guarantee smooth operation.
Security Upgrades
- High-Security Locks: For included assurance, a car locksmith can install high-security locks that are more resistant to tampering and theft.
- Immobilizer Systems: These advanced security systems avoid your car from beginning if the right key is not present. A car locksmith can install and program immobilizer systems.

Frequently Asked Questions About Car Locksmith Services
Q1: Can a mobile car locksmith aid if I lock my keys in the car?
- A1: Yes, a mobile car locksmith can safely open your car without causing any damage. They are geared up with tools and techniques to manage various lockout situations.
Q2: How much does it cost to get a new car key made?
- A2: The expense can vary depending on the type of key and the intricacy of the vehicle's lock system. Standard keys can cost anywhere from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, while remote and transponder keys can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 or more.
Q3: Can a locksmith program a new transponder key?
- A3: Yes, an expert car locksmith can program a new transponder key to your vehicle's onboard computer. This is a typical service for contemporary vehicles that require this type of key.
Q4: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
- A4: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not attempt to force it out. Rather, call a mobile car locksmith who can securely extract the broken key and supply a replacement if necessary.
Q5: How can I prevent being locked out of my car?
- A5: Keep a spare type in a safe location, such as a trusted friend's home or a protected key box. Regularly examine your car locks for wear and tear and have them serviced by an expert locksmith.
Q6: Are mobile car locksmiths trusted?
- A6: Yes, mobile car locksmith professionals are typically trustworthy. Look for professionals with great reviews, appropriate licensing, and a performance history of satisfied customers.
Tips for Maintaining Your Car Locks and Keys
Routine Lubrication
- Utilize a silicone-based lube to keep your locks and keys moving efficiently. This can prevent wear and tear and decrease the threat of lockouts.
Avoid Excessive Force
- When placing or turning your key, prevent utilizing extreme force. This can harm the lock or key and lead to more major issues.
Keep Your Keys Safe
- Shop your car keys in a protected and accessible place. Prevent positioning them near windows or in locations where they can be quickly stolen.
Inspect Locks Regularly
- Frequently examine your car locks for any signs of wear, rust, or damage. If you discover any problems, have them inspected and repaired by an expert locksmith.
Think About Keyless Entry Systems
- If your vehicle supports it, think about updating to a keyless entry system. These systems can reduce the risk of lockouts and supply extra security.
